It is not fixed, the max CPU is still 8 on 9.04 linux-images-server, you have
to add
CONFIG_X86_BIGSMP=y
and 2 or 3 other in kernel config to fix this bug, just changing the
number will NOT work. It is not the only reason why it is blocked to 8
core.
